From: Thomas Gleixner <tglx@linutronix.de>
Install the callbacks via the state machine and let the core invoke
the callbacks on the already online CPUs.
Signed-off-by: Thomas Gleixner <tglx@linutronix.de>
Cc: Martin Schwidefsky <schwidefsky@de.ibm.com>
Cc: Heiko Carstens <heiko.carstens@de.ibm.com>
Cc: linux-s390@vger.kernel.org
Reviewed-by: Sebastian Andrzej Siewior <bigeasy@linutronix.de>
Signed-off-by: Anna-Maria Gleixner <anna-maria@linutronix.de>
---
arch/s390/kernel/perf_cpum_cf.c | 44 ++++++++++++++++------------------------
include/linux/cpuhotplug.h | 1
2 files changed, 19 insertions(+), 26 deletions(-)
--- a/arch/s390/kernel/perf_cpum_cf.c
+++ b/arch/s390/kernel/perf_cpum_cf.c
@@ -664,30 +664,22 @@ static struct pmu cpumf_pmu = {
.cancel_txn = cpumf_pmu_cancel_txn,
};
-static int cpumf_pmu_notifier(struct notifier_block *self, unsigned long action,
- void *hcpu)
+static int cpumf_pmf_setup(unsigned int cpu, int flags)
{
- int flags;
+ local_irq_disable();
+ setup_pmc_cpu(&flags);
+ local_irq_enable();
+ return 0;
+}
- switch (action & ~CPU_TASKS_FROZEN) {
- case CPU_ONLINE:
- case CPU_DOWN_FAILED:
- flags = PMC_INIT;
- local_irq_disable();
- setup_pmc_cpu(&flags);
- local_irq_enable();
- break;
- case CPU_DOWN_PREPARE:
- flags = PMC_RELEASE;
- local_irq_disable();
- setup_pmc_cpu(&flags);
- local_irq_enable();
- break;
- default:
- break;
- }
+static int s390_pmu_online_cpu(unsigned int cpu)
+{
+ return cpumf_pmf_setup(cpu, PMC_INIT);
+}
- return NOTIFY_OK;
+static int s390_pmu_offline_cpu(unsigned int cpu)
+{
+ return cpumf_pmf_setup(cpu, PMC_RELEASE);
}
static int __init cpumf_pmu_init(void)
@@ -707,7 +699,7 @@ static int __init cpumf_pmu_init(void)
if (rc) {
pr_err("Registering for CPU-measurement alerts "
"failed with rc=%i\n", rc);
- goto out;
+ return rc;
}
cpumf_pmu.attr_groups = cpumf_cf_event_group();
@@ -716,10 +708,10 @@ static int __init cpumf_pmu_init(void)
pr_err("Registering the cpum_cf PMU failed with rc=%i\n", rc);
unregister_external_irq(EXT_IRQ_MEASURE_ALERT,
cpumf_measurement_alert);
- goto out;
+ return rc;
}
- perf_cpu_notifier(cpumf_pmu_notifier);
-out:
- return rc;
+ return cpuhp_setup_state(CPUHP_AP_PERF_S390_CF_ONLINE,
+ "AP_PERF_S390_CF_ONLINE",
+ s390_pmu_online_cpu, s390_pmu_offline_cpu);
}
early_initcall(cpumf_pmu_init);
--- a/include/linux/cpuhotplug.h
+++ b/include/linux/cpuhotplug.h
@@ -42,6 +42,7 @@ enum cpuhp_state {
CPUHP_AP_PERF_X86_RAPL_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_PERF_X86_CQM_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_PERF_X86_CSTATE_ONLINE,
+ CPUHP_AP_PERF_S390_CF_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_NOTIFY_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_ONLINE_DYN,
CPUHP_AP_ONLINE_DYN_END = CPUHP_AP_ONLINE_DYN + 30,

From: Sebastian Andrzej Siewior <bigeasy@linutronix.de>
Install the callbacks via the state machine and let the core invoke the
callbacks on the already online CPUs.
Signed-off-by: Sebastian Andrzej Siewior <bigeasy@linutronix.de>
Cc: Martin Schwidefsky <schwidefsky@de.ibm.com>
Cc: Heiko Carstens <heiko.carstens@de.ibm.com>
Cc: linux-s390@vger.kernel.org
Signed-off-by: Anna-Maria Gleixner <anna-maria@linutronix.de>
---
arch/s390/kernel/perf_cpum_sf.c | 43 ++++++++++++++++------------------------
include/linux/cpuhotplug.h | 1
2 files changed, 19 insertions(+), 25 deletions(-)
--- a/arch/s390/kernel/perf_cpum_sf.c
+++ b/arch/s390/kernel/perf_cpum_sf.c
@@ -1506,37 +1506,28 @@ static void cpumf_measurement_alert(stru
sf_disable();
}
}
-
-static int cpumf_pmu_notifier(struct notifier_block *self,
- unsigned long action, void *hcpu)
+static int cpusf_pmu_setup(unsigned int cpu, int flags)
{
- int flags;
-
/* Ignore the notification if no events are scheduled on the PMU.
* This might be racy...
*/
if (!atomic_read(&num_events))
- return NOTIFY_OK;
+ return 0;
- switch (action & ~CPU_TASKS_FROZEN) {
- case CPU_ONLINE:
- case CPU_DOWN_FAILED:
- flags = PMC_INIT;
- local_irq_disable();
- setup_pmc_cpu(&flags);
- local_irq_enable();
- break;
- case CPU_DOWN_PREPARE:
- flags = PMC_RELEASE;
- local_irq_disable();
- setup_pmc_cpu(&flags);
- local_irq_enable();
- break;
- default:
- break;
- }
+ local_irq_disable();
+ setup_pmc_cpu(&flags);
+ local_irq_enable();
+ return 0;
+}
- return NOTIFY_OK;
+static int s390_pmu_sf_online_cpu(unsigned int cpu)
+{
+ return cpusf_pmu_setup(cpu, PMC_INIT);
+}
+
+static int s390_pmu_sf_offline_cpu(unsigned int cpu)
+{
+ return cpusf_pmu_setup(cpu, PMC_RELEASE);
}
static int param_get_sfb_size(char *buffer, const struct kernel_param *kp)
@@ -1636,7 +1627,9 @@ static int __init init_cpum_sampling_pmu
cpumf_measurement_alert);
goto out;
}
- perf_cpu_notifier(cpumf_pmu_notifier);
+
+ cpuhp_setup_state(CPUHP_AP_PERF_S390_SF_ONLINE, "AP_PERF_S390_SF_ONLINE",
+ s390_pmu_sf_online_cpu, s390_pmu_sf_offline_cpu);
out:
return err;
}
--- a/include/linux/cpuhotplug.h
+++ b/include/linux/cpuhotplug.h
@@ -43,6 +43,7 @@ enum cpuhp_state {
CPUHP_AP_PERF_X86_CQM_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_PERF_X86_CSTATE_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_PERF_S390_CF_ONLINE,
+ CPUHP_AP_PERF_S390_SF_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_NOTIFY_ONLINE,
CPUHP_AP_ONLINE_DYN,
CPUHP_AP_ONLINE_DYN_END = CPUHP_AP_ONLINE_DYN + 30,
